Exactly, nobody is investing in their to-be seniors and dev culture.

Expecting ai-slop to make the difference is a fairy tale told to investors and board members.

I am not against any of our new devs (or myself, a longtime dev) using ai generated code but I expect them to understand it so they can fix it and build their skillsets. I tell them that renting their dev skills from a machine will do them no favors.
